Description
Ellen R. Gritz was the 2008 recipient of the Alma Dean Morani, M. D., Renaissance Woman Award. Gritz specialized in cancer research and behavioral science. Her work includes studying cigarette smoking behavior, skin cancer prevention, and quality of life of cancer patients.
Abstract
Photograph of Ellen R. Gritz holding the Alma Dea Morani Renaissance Woman Award statue, which is a sculpture of Alma Dea Morani's hand
